Sentence examples for methodology skills from inspiring English sources

"methodology skills" is a correct and usable phrase in written English.
It refers to the ability to effectively plan, execute, and evaluate a process or approach for achieving a goal. You can use it whenever you want to describe someone's proficiency in using a specific method or strategy. For example: - "Her strong methodology skills allowed her to efficiently complete the project within the given deadline." - "The new employee's lack of methodology skills hindered their ability to follow the company's standard procedures." - "As a researcher, my methodology skills are crucial in designing and conducting studies."
